How do I structure an essay properly?

It's actually really easy to do your essay structuring right. I always followed this formula and still do! I use PEE. This is simply Point, Evidence, Example. So, if the question is, 'how did Hitler gain power in Germany after WW1' you would start your paragraph by saying

1. POINT: One of the reasons Hitler gained power in Germany was because of his war hero status that resulted from him fighting during WW1.

2. EVIDENCE: He was awarded the Iron Cross.

3. EXAMPLE: This meant that Hitler was well regarded by the German people as they looked up to him for his efforts in the war and favoured him over the higher level officers who were blamed for Germany's loss. 

This is a very simplistic version and you would need to elaborate a bit more, but you can get the gist!
